Systems Engineer - Reliability and Maintainability

This job description reflects management's assignment of essential functions; it does not prescribe or restrict the tasks that may be assigned DescriptionThe incumbent will be solely focused on performing technical planning, system integration, verification and validation, cost and risk, and supportability and effectiveness analyses for total systems.  General Responsibilities Analyses are performed at all levels of total system product to include: concept, design, fabrication, test, installation, operation, maintenance and disposal. Ensures the logical and systematic conversion of customer or product requirements into total systems solutions that acknowledge technical, schedule, and cost constraints. Performs functional analysis, timeline analysis, detail trade studies, requirements allocation and interface definition studies to translate customer requirements into hardware and software specifications. Implementing & maintain a Reliability, Availability & Maintainability Engineering Program, ensuring RAM principles are applied concurrent with VH-71 system engineering design, development, testing, certification, qualification, and production activities. Develop & maintain a Reliability & Maintainability Plan, reliability block diagrams, R&M predictions and a Reliability Growth & Corrective Action Reporting system. Develop & maintain R&M allocations between aircraft subsystems and between aircraft & ground systems. Maintain close coordination & cooperation with Design Engineering, Human Factors, Supportability and System Safety program elements and with Lockheed Martin and the U.S. Navy. Minimum Qualifications BA/BS in appropriate Engineering specialty Minimum Five (5) years of Engineering background in area of expertise and experience in helicopter technology. Minimum Five (5) years in area of expertise in support of major DoD programs/projects Available and willing to travel to Lockheed, US Navy and major subcontractor sites, including overseas travel. Familiarity with reliability analysis techniques for mission & logistics support, Production Reliability Acceptance Testing (PRAT), Failure Mode Effects and Criticality Analysis (FMECA), Reliability Centered Maintenance (RCM), and Failure Reporting and Corrective Action Systems (FRACAS). Desired Skills Graduate Degree Excellent verbal and written communication skills and demonstrated capability in program management Experience in a senior level leadership role with the Dod or as a DoD contractor For T&E – Graduate of flight test training program (DoD or other)Security Clearance: Applicants selected will be subject to a Federal background investigation and must meet eligibility requirements for access to classified material.
